Mayweather Has Child With Stripper: Must Pay $933K Backpay and $32K Per Month
Per court documents obtained by TMZ Sports, the now 49-year-old has been legally declared the father of a 4-year-old girl named Price Moorehead. As a result Money May was ordered to pay a lump some payment of $933,050 in back child support and $32,850 per month moving forward, TMZ claims.
Paige Moorehead, the mother of the child asked the courts to become involved in the matter in June 2023, as she claimed he was the father of then 18-month-old Price. She also claims that she and the former five-division champion were involved in an eight-year intimate relationship and upon learning that she was indeed pregnant he pressured into getting an abortion which she declined.

Money May Was Wilding In Vegas Before He Made The Baby With Stripper
Floyd has had his share of legal issues over the years, some involving domestic violence, that he’s been able to avoid and rectify with the almighty dollar. Back in 2024, Mayweather was facing a lawsuit from a group of exotic dancers who worked at his Las Vegas strip club, Girl Collection.
They alleged that “Money Mayweather” ran an oppressive and violent work environment. The lawsuit also claims that Mayweather underpaid the dancers and even publicly slapped one of them. The lawsuit was filed in Clark County, Nevada, and represents all of the strippers who have ever worked at the club.
Floyd Mayweather and His Sister Deltricia Howard Accused Of Slapping Strippers At Their Club And Paying Below Minimum
Per reports, Mayweather co-owns the strip club with his sister, Deltricia Howard. A portion of his high income comes from the club. The dancers claim that Mayweather and Howard classified them as independent contractors instead of employees, which meant they didn’t get paid minimum wage for their hours.
According to the Plaintiffs, they were forced to hand over a percentage of their tips and pay out extra fees to other staff from their hard-earned wages, which their legal team claims violates the Fair Labor Standards Act.
In the lawsuit, it is alleged that Mayweather had control over when dancers could leave, and he also determined how much of their tips the club would keep.
Moreover, the dancers claimed that Mayweather and his sister often threatened and intimidated them. That vicious behavior continued they say, especially after the dancers attempted to file a federal lawsuit last year.
Stripper Jasmine Woodward Sues Floyd Mayweather In 2023
The lawsuit describes an incident after Woodward’s shift on April 23, 2023. She says that she approached Mayweather about “failure to pay her for the shifts that she worked earlier in the weekend,” and was met with “[a slap in the face] in front of other dancers and customers on the floor of the club,” according to TMZ.
Brittany Strauss, another dancer from the nightclub, joined the suit as a plaintiff in support of Woodward’s assault and battery claims.

Floyd Mayweather Denied The Claims
Mayweather attorney Felton Newell told The Athletic that the boxer “vehemently denies the allegations” and “looks forward to the opportunity to prove in court that these allegations are false.”
